Myanmar miners discover huge 11,000-carat ruby

The largest ruby ​​ever discovered was mined in the same area in 1996, but officials say the more recent discovery is believed to be more valuable.

WASHINGTON – Miners in Myanmar have unearthed a massive 11,000-carat ruby.

according to Myanmar Global New LightThe ruby ​​was discovered in mid-April, state media reported. The report was submitted to Myanmar officials and analyzed before the country’s president on Thursday.

The rough gemstone is described as having a purplish-red hue with slight yellow undertones, a high color grade, moderate transparency, and a reflective surface.

It weighs approximately 4.8 pounds and weighs 11,000 carats, making it the second largest discovery by weight. Four of the world’s largest rubies were mined in the same area of ​​Mogok town.

Myanmar produces 90% of the world’s rubies, mainly from the Mogok and Mongsu regions.

The largest ruby ​​was discovered in 1996 and weighed 21,450 carats and 9.45 pounds, but experts say the newly discovered rubies are considered more valuable because of their exceptional color and quality.

The quality of a ruby ​​is determined by its color, cut, clarity and carat weight. All of these factors will affect a gemstone’s value, but the gem’s origin may also be taken into consideration.
